This two-day workshop will focus on drawing the human figure using a couple of live models. Fast sketches of positions with an emphasis on relationships between shapes, movement, balance, and anatomical proportions will be drawn. Develop your skills and techniques as you learn how to work with space and translate the human figure into a two-dimensional image. This workshop will be based on visiting German artist Karsten Kunert's popular approach to figure drawing. All levels are welcome. Limited to 14.
